It's not really racing it's just a lap dash.  
 
The minimum requirements for the event are HAVE FUN!!! Best couple of days of racing if your entering!   
 
Not sure how they are treating it this year but the requirements arn't much. Basically if your car is roadworthy and you have a helmet you can run.
 
 
Last year there was a Q7 on the track which i'm sure didn't have an extingusher, secondary bonnet restraint, battery triangle etc...

Log books are not required for cars registered or not registered at this level.  
 
L2S CAMS licence fee has dropped to $95 this year. Its not a document that signifies any level of competency as a driver. It is just a personal
accident insurance policy. Simply a matter of filling in a medical form. 
 
The bonnet catch has been relaxed a bit for road reg cars. " In a speed event, a road registered series production car fitted with an unmodified
original equipment two-stage fastening system shall be exempt from these requirements " If you have an early beetle you will still need to tie it
down to the bumper, but others should be OK. 
 
The fire extinguisher rule is a little vague and open to interpretation. Probably best to talk to the scrutineer. It has just been relaxed in that
circuit race cars no longer need to have one. Why it is still insisted on for speed events baffles me. The same car running around the same race track
in a speed event or race event wither needs or doesnt need one. Dumb. There is quite a bit of rumbling going on trying to get it removed for speed
event cars too. In any case, depending on what your scrutineer deems suitable you could mount the fire extinguisher in the boot, to the chassis, on a
roof rack. 
 
"Each automobile in any competition other than non-speed events or race meetings must be equipped with a fire extinguisher which complies with the
following conditions and is properly fitted at a suitable location. 
1.1 Hand-held fire extinguishers: 
(i) must remain restrained under an acceleration of 25G; 
(ii) must be capable of removal by the driver (or crew, where applicable) without the aid of tools."
